The number classified as prime is **89**. A prime number is a natural number greater than 1 that cannot be formed by multiplying two smaller natural numbers. It has exactly two distinct positive divisors: 1 and itself. The numbers 85, 87, and 81 are not prime as they have divisors other than 1 and themselves.
